The Italian Roller Coaster, also known as The Italian Coaster, was a steel roller coaster located in the Fest Area of The Great Escape (previously Storytown USA).

History[]

The coaster was purchased by Charles R. Wood from Pinfari in 1970 to become Storytown USA's first roller coaster.[1] The ride opened for the 1971 season and was closed in 1988. The former site is now occupied by Flashback[2]
